易截截图软件、单文件、免安装、纯绿色、仅160KB

Struts2,Spring,Ibatis向Oracle中插入数据时报错

项目中用了ibatis-2.3.0.677.jar包
查询数据时OK
插入时报错java.lang.RuntimeException: Error occurred.  Cause: com.ibatis.common.xml.NodeletException: Error parsing XML.  Cause: java.lang.RuntimeException: Error parsing XPath '/sqlMapConfig/sqlMap'.  Cause: com.ibatis.common.xml.NodeletException: Error parsing XML.  Cause: java.lang.RuntimeException: Error parsing XPath '/sqlMap/resultMap'.  Cause: java.lang.RuntimeException: Error configuring Result.  Could not set ResultClass.  Cause: java.lang.ClassNotFoundException:

Roles为private int id;  private String rolename;  两个字段有相应的构造方法,
Roles.xml配置为 <sqlMap>
<typeAlias alias="role"  type="beans.Roles"/>
<select id="getAllRoles" resultClass="role">
  select * from Roles
</select>
<insert id="addRole" parameterClass="role">
    insert into roles values(#id#,#rolename#)
</insert>
</sqlMap>
getAllRoles  方法ok
插入数据时报错,
请各位大大帮忙看下?调试一个下午  绞尽脑汁  无折  诚谢
各位大大  帮忙看下啦?  谢谢

你看看,你插入时,调用的方法是不是用错了。

我弄了一个下午  那个我也试过了  还是不行,
{{


相关问答:

是oracle的bug么?散分了! - Oracle / 基础和管理

本来要写个update语句
update table_a A
  set A.flag=1
  where A.id in (select B.id from table_b B)
结果误写成
update table_a A
  set A.flag=1
  where ......

oracle 10g web登陆EM的问题? - Oracle / 基础和管理

安装了Oracle 10g,默认安装了orcl数据库,这个数据库能不能删除啊,还有我如果新建了其他数据库,怎么知道在web中登陆不同数据库的地址啊?

1
可以删除
2
在WEB地址栏中输入地址的时候指定新创建的数据库的IP ......

Oracle 数据导出问题 - Oracle / 高级技术

exp user/password@dbname file=c:\table.dmp tables=jbitaku,jbitakum grants=y
然後按回車鍵 說明:  user/password@dbname  分別表示用戶名,密碼和服務名 f ......

oracle与aix - Oracle / 高级技术

在系统运行的时候总是有一块磁盘始终闪红灯,进入系统后
#topas查看总是有一块磁盘%BUSY为90%以上,
数据库版本:oracle 9.2.0.7 
数据文件挂载的节点:/oradata/pcs/ 逻辑卷号lv04 
#lslv -l lv04 ......

一个pl/sql问题 - Oracle / 开发

我是在toad中输入下段sql
  declare
  TYPE test_rec IS record(
  code varchar(10),
  name varchar(30)
  );
  v_book test_rec;
    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号